> Does 'checkinstall' make actual RPMs?

Yes, it does indeed.

> because I was under the impression 'checkinstall' will make an RPM 
> entry into Mandrake's Software Manager section so everything can be 
> removed from the Uninstall Packages menus.  (I'm not entirely 

You can uninstall the package using any of the rpm package managers
(including mdk's).

> I've never figured out if 'checkinstall' makes the actual RPM and 
> there is a file somewhere on computer.

"Additionally, this script will leave a copy of the installed package in
the source directory (or in the storage directory you specify) so you
can install it wherever you want".
